PARP Inhibitors Resistance: Mechanisms and Perspectives

PolyADP-ribose polymerase (PARP) inhibitors (PARPis) represent the first clinically approved drugs able to provoke “synthetic lethality” in patients with homologous recombination-deficient (HRD) tumors. Four PARPis have just received approval for the treatment of several types of cancer. Besides, another three additional PARPis underlying the same mechanism of action are currently under investigation. Despite the success of these targeted agents, the increasing use of PARPis in clinical practice for the treatment of different tumors raised the issue of PARPis resistance, and the consequent disease relapse and dismal prognosis for patients. Several mechanisms of resistance have been investigated, and ongoing studies are currently focusing on strategies to address this challenge and overcome PARPis resistance. This review aims to analyze the mechanisms underlying PARPis resistance known today and discuss potential therapeutic strategies to overcome these processes of resistance in the future.

Optimizing the Angiography Protocol to Reduce Radiation Dose in Uterine Artery Embolization: The Impact of Digital Subtraction Angiographies on Radiation Exposure

PurposeThe aim was to compare a protocol of uterine artery embolization (UAE) consisting in three digital subtraction angiographies (DSAs)—Group A, with a protocol based on a single DSA—Group B.Materials and MethodsThis is a single-center prospective randomized study enrolling 20 women (mean age 41 years, range 22–55 years) with uterine fibroids treated with UAE, from January 2015 to February 2016. All UAEs were performed by two interventional radiologists using the same angiography machine. Protocol of Group A consisted in three DSA runs (non-selective pelvic view and selective uterine views before and after embolization). Protocol of Group B consisted in 1 DSA run: selective UA angiography before embolization. (Fluoroscopic roadmap was used for UA catheterization; fluoroscopy storage was used as control after embolization.) Each patient was randomized to receive Protocol A in one pelvic side and Protocol B on the other.ResultsAll patients received bilateral UAE. Mean fluoroscopy time for UA catheterization was 11.3 ± 3.7 s. (Protocol A) and 9.93 ± 2.99 s. (Protocol B) (p = 0.19). Fluoroscopy dose for catheterization and embolization was not different between both protocols (p = 0.14). Identification of the UA origin score was similar in both protocols (median error = 0, p = 0.79). Mean dose area product (DAP) was 40859 mGy/cm2 (Protocol A) and 28839 mGy/cm2 (Protocol B) (p = 0.003). Mean effective dose (ED) decreased from Protocol A (14.6 mSv) to Protocol B (9.2 mSv; − 37%). Mean absorbed dose (AD) to ovaries and uterus, respectively, decreased of 53% and 55% from Protocol A to Protocol B.ConclusionReducing the number of DSA runs from 3 to 1 during UAE allows at least a 30% reduction on radiation exposure, without compromising technical outcomes.

Innovative Ultrasound Criteria for the Diagnosis of Adenomyosis and Correlation with Symptoms: A Retrospective Re-Evaluation

The 2022 Delphi revision of the MUSA (Morphological Uterus Sonographic Assessment) criteria for the ultrasound diagnosis of adenomyosis divides the ultrasound signs for diagnosis into direct and indirect ones, considering the presence of at least one direct sign as a mandatory criterion. This study aimed to reclassify the patients referred to the Pelvic Pain specialist outpatient clinic of the Gynecological Clinic of Udine according to the new criteria, evaluating the number of overdiagnoses and the possible correlation between the direct and indirect signs and the patients’ symptoms. 62 patients affected by adenomyosis were retrospectively recruited. The patients were then re-evaluated by ultrasound and clinically. At least one direct sign of adenomyosis was found in 52 patients, while 16% of the population examined did not present any. There was no statistically significant difference between patients presenting direct signs and those presenting none for the symptoms considered. According to the new criteria, 16% of the patients examined were not affected by adenomyosis; applying the new consensus to symptomatic patients could increase false negatives. In a population of symptomatic patients, the diagnosis of adenomyosis is still highly probable even without direct ultrasound signs, given the clinical symptoms and having ruled out other causes of such symptoms.

Preoperative Tumor Texture Analysis on MRI for High-Risk Disease Prediction in Endometrial Cancer: A Hypothesis-Generating Study

Objective: To develop and validate magnetic resonance (MR) imaging-based radiomics models for high-risk endometrial cancer (EC) prediction preoperatively, to be able to estimate deep myometrial invasion (DMI) and lymphovascular space invasion (LVSI), and to discriminate between low-risk and other categories of risk as proposed by ESGO/ESTRO/ESP (European Society of Gynaecological Oncology—European Society for Radiotherapy & Oncology and European Society of Pathology) guidelines. Methods: This retrospective study included 96 women with EC who underwent 1.5-T MR imaging before surgical staging between April 2009 and May 2019 in two referral centers divided into training (T = 73) and validation cohorts (V = 23). Radiomics features were extracted using the MODDICOM library with manual delineation of whole-tumor volume on MR images (axial T2-weighted). Diagnostic performances of radiomic models were evaluated by area under the receiver operating characteristic (ROC) curve in training (AUCT) and validation (AUCV) cohorts by using a subset of the most relevant texture features tested individually in univariate analysis using Wilcoxon–Mann–Whitney. Results: A total of 228 radiomics features were extracted and ultimately limited to 38 for DMI, 29 for LVSI, and 15 for risk-classes prediction for logistic radiomic modeling. Whole-tumor radiomic models yielded an AUCT/AUCV of 0.85/0.68 in DMI estimation, 0.92/0.81 in LVSI prediction, and 0.84/0.76 for differentiating low-risk vs other risk classes (intermediate/high-intermediate/high). Conclusion: MRI-based radiomics has great potential in developing advanced prognostication in EC.

Risk perception and affective state on work exhaustion in obstetrics during the COVID-19 pandemic
2022
A multicenter cross-sectional survey study involving four Italian University Hospitals was performed to test the hypothesis that negative affect and positive affect (affective dimensions) mediate the association between risk perception (perceived risk of infection and death; cognitive dimensions) and the feeling of work exhaustion (WE) among obstetrics healthcare providers (HCPs) during the Coronavirus Disease 2019 (COVID-19) pandemic. Totally, 570 obstetrics HCPs were invited to complete the 104-item IPSICO survey in May 2020. A theoretical model built on the tested hypothesis was investigated by structural equation modelling. The model explained 32.2% of the WE variance. Only negative affect mediated the association between cognitive dimensions and WE and also the association between WE and psychological well-being before the pandemic, experiences of stressful events, female gender, and dysfunctional coping. Non-mediated associations with WE were observed for work perceived as a duty, experience of stressful events, support received by colleagues, and the shift strategy. Only previous psychological well-being, support by colleagues, and shift strategies were inversely associated with WE. Based on study results, monitoring negative than positive affect appears superior in predicting WE, with practical implications for planning psychological interventions in HCPs at the individual, interpersonal, and organizational levels.

PTEN and Gynecological Cancers

PTEN is a tumour suppressor gene, and its loss of function is frequently observed in both heritable and sporadic cancers. It is involved in a great variety of biological processes, including maintenance of genomic stability, cell survival, migration, proliferation and metabolism. A better understanding of PTEN activity and regulation has therefore emerged as a subject of primary interest in cancer research. Gynaecological cancers are variously interested by PTEN deregulation and many perspective in terms of additional prognostic information and new therapeutic approaches can be explored. Here, we present the most significant findings on PTEN in gynaecological cancers (ovarian, endometrial, cervical, vulvar and uterine cancer) focusing on PTEN alterations incidence, biological role and clinical implications.

Role of Immune Checkpoint Inhibitors in Cervical Cancer: From Preclinical to Clinical Data

Human papillomavirus (HPV) infection is the recognized cause of almost all cervical cancers. Despite the reduction in incidence due to a wide use of screening programs and a specific vaccine, the prognosis of cervical cancer remains poor, especially for late-stage and relapsed disease. Considering the elevated rates of PD-L1 expression in up to 80% of cervical cancers, a strong rationale supports the use of immunotherapy to restore the immune response against tumor. The aim of this review is to analyze the possible role of immune checkpoint inhibitors in cervical cancer treatment, with a particular focus on the rationale and on the results of phase I and II clinical trials. An overview of ongoing phase III studies with possible future areas of development is also provided.

Clinical outcome of recurrent endometrial cancer: analysis of post-relapse survival by pattern of recurrence and secondary treatment

IntroductionRecurrence of endometrial cancer is an important clinical challenge, with median survival rarely exceeding 12 months. The aim of this study was to analyze patterns of endometrial cancer recurrence and associations of these patterns with clinical outcome.MethodsThe study included patients with endometrial cancer who underwent primary surgical treatment with or without adjuvant treatment between July 2004 and June 2017 at the Gynaecologic Oncology Unit of one of three tertiary hospitals of the Catholic University Network in Italy with complete follow-up data available. Information on the date and pattern of recurrence was retrieved for each relapse. Post-relapse survival was recorded as the time from the date of recurrence to the date of death or last follow-up. Survival probabilities were compared using log rank tests, and associations of clinico-pathological characteristics with post-relapse survival were tested using Cox’s regression models.ResultsA total of 1503 patients were included in the analysis. We identified 210 recurrences (14.0%) and 105 deaths (7.0%) at a median follow-up of 34 months (range 1–162). One hundred and fifty-eight recurrences (78.1%) occurred during the first two years of follow-up. Most recurrences were multifocal (n=121, 57.6%) and involved extrapelvic sites (n=38, 65.7%). Parameters associated with post-relapse survival in the univariate analysis included histotype, grade, time to recurrence, pattern of recurrence, number of relapsing lesions, and secondary radical surgery. Only the pattern of recurrence and secondary radical surgery were independent predictors of post-relapse survival in the multivariate analysis (p=0.025 and p=0.0001, respectively).ConclusionLymph node recurrence and the feasibility of secondary radical surgery were independent predictors of post-relapse survival in patients with recurrent endometrial cancer.
